Question

16. A 4-kg object sliding at speed 5 m/s along smooth horizontal surface (see figure)
encounters a rough surface, 1.5 meters wide. The coefficient of kinetic friction over the
rough surface is 0.20. After leaving the rough surface, the object continues over smooth
surface until it strikes the end of a horizontally-aligned spring, whose spring constant is
200 N/m, and whose opposite end is attached to a wall. What will be the maximum
compression of the spring, in meters?
(a) 0.62
(b) 0.88
(c) 0.98
(d) 1.17
(e) None of these

Explanation / Answer

energy at beginning=.5*m*v^2 energy loss=umg*1.5 so energy after passing the surface=.5*m*v^2-u*mg*1.5=38.24 so 38.24=.5*K*x^2 so x=.62
